Step back in time with "Chambers's Journal of Popular Literature, Science, and Art, No. 682, January 20, 1877," a fascinating snapshot of 19th-century thought and culture. This meticulously reproduced periodical offers a diverse collection of essays spanning the realms of literature, science, and art.
Compiled by various authors, this journal provides a unique window into the intellectual landscape of the era. Explore a range of topics, from insightful literary analyses to thought-provoking scientific inquiries and captivating artistic explorations. As a historical document, this edition of Chambers's Journal provides valuable insights into European history and the popular discourse of the time.
